Abstract

Join us for a 75-minute introduction to Quarto, the next-generation scientific and technical publishing system. In this workshop, you’ll learn the fundamentals of Quarto. We’ll cover document creation, code integration, and output customization, equipping you to build your own Quarto documents.

Overview

Sharing knowledge through writing is a critical aspect of the public sector. It allows you to communicate your findings and insights to a broader audience, build upon existing work, and collaborate with others in your field. Quarto, an innovative, open-source scientific and technical publishing system, provides data practitioners with a better way to share results and insights: one that’s clear, reproducible, and tailored to your audience. Whether you’re creating reports, dashboards, or presentations, Quarto helps you tell a complete data story with transparency and impact.
